Fort Pierce, Coastal city in St. Lucie County, Florida, US.

Fort Pierce sits along Florida's Atlantic Coast, connecting waterways with urban neighborhoods across roughly 54 square kilometers (21 square miles). The coastal town links residential and commercial areas with marinas and public parks along the Indian River Lagoon.

A military post from 1838 during the Second Seminole War marked the origin of today's settlement. The community received official city status in 1901 and grew into a regional center along the coast.

The city honors Benjamin Kendrick Pierce, brother of President Franklin Pierce, through its name. Visitors notice the maritime tradition along the waterfront, where fishing boats and yachts shape the urban landscape.

Travelers reach the city via Interstate 95 or US Route 1, both of which pass through the center. The regional airport lies northwest of downtown and serves smaller flights along the Treasure Coast.

The town was the only major center between Daytona Beach and West Palm Beach until the 1970s. This geographic position shaped its role as a hub for travelers and traders along Florida's east coast.
